00017  * DESCRIPTION:
00018  *
00019  * The PickMode object which allows a pointer to be used to create new 
00020  * geometrical monitoring labels.  This particular version is used only for
00021  * adding molecular labels, i.e. Atoms, Bonds, Angles, and Dihedrals.  As
00022  * more atoms are selected, they are remembered until enough have been picked
00023  * to create the relevant label (i.e. 3 atoms to create an Angle label).
00024  *
00025  ***************************************************************************/
